2Teaching (15 min)

Exploring Powers of Ten Decimal Movements

📌 Key Talking Points:
  • When multiplying by 10, the decimal moves right
  • When dividing by 10, the decimal moves left
  • Each power of 10 shifts the decimal one place

3Activity: Decimal Movement Challenge (18 min)
hands-on

Create a decimal movement tracking chart

📝 Instructions:
  1. Start with base number 4.5
  2. Multiply by 10, 100, 1000
  3. Divide by 10, 100, 1000
  4. Record and observe decimal point movement
🔄 Variations:

Simpler: Use smaller numbers, fewer multiplications

Challenge: Create complex decimal movement scenarios
